Output 58df93aaa8655fcd9986ec8dabfd1dabb52d2ed7229441ba74b849dc3d93f002:0

value
2927695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59df43dc46f6f97cde3b9c8e2c49a60e5f986fba OP_EQUAL
address
39tDXM3SbNzEr4rSRdUkg2WXs6mHWetNsi
transaction
58df93aaa8655fcd9986ec8dabfd1dabb52d2ed7229441ba74b849dc3d93f002
confirmations
366265
spent
true